Notice: Canada would not take “self-defense” as a sound reason for importing a firearm. Satisfactory explanations contain such things as hunting, competitions, and defense from wildlife in distant locations.

A hunter orange garment and head include need to be worn. The hunter orange garment must protect at least 400 square inches (two,580 sq. centimetres) above the waistline and be seen from all sides (a vest made up of just a front and rear panel might not be seen from all sides). The hunter orange garment needs to be strong and cannot incorporate open up mesh or camouflage orange. A garment with 400 square inches of hunter orange that also contains retro-reflective silver or yellow stripes fulfills the prerequisite.
